Sort by shade
Hi Angela,
Alt-F11 to go to the Visual Basic Editor Insert | Module to insert a new standard module Paste your code Alt-F11 to return to Excel You may wish to visit David McRitchie's 'Getting Started With Macros And User Defined Functions' at: http://www.mvps.org/dmcritchie/excel/getstarted.htm --- Regards, Norman "Angela" wrote in message ...
